News: Green EnviroTech Holdings, Corp. Signs Licensing Agreement with Cenco Leasing Company, Inc. To Construct 200 Systems in the United States

OAKDALE, Feb 25, 2015 (GLOBE NEWSWIRE via COMTEX) -- Green EnviroTech Holdings, Corp. (OTC Pink: GETH), an innovative waste-to-energy technology company, is pleased to announce the signing of an exclusive licensing agreement with Cenco Leasing Company, Inc., a Texas corporation lead by oil and gas investor Courtney Rogers. Cenco plans to utilize GETH's technology to design, construct, own and operate 200 pyrolysis and refining systems in California, Texas, Florida, Iowa, and other interior states in the US. Green EnviroTech has agreed to license the technology and all associated intellectual property. The agreement has a term of 30 years plus optional extensions.
Cenco plans a first plant consisting of a single system in California. The agreement calls for the plant to be operational within 12 months of the effective date, at which point a spec product will be sent to ConocoPhillips (NYSE: COP) for approval as per the "off take" agreement in place. If successful, Cenco plans to expand plant construction in California to 50 additional systems within 5 years. Provided that all performance goals are hit, Cenco will earn a permanent license in the State of California. The contract outlines additional performance goals for plant construction and exclusivity in Texas, Florida, Iowa, and the remaining interior states. Ultimately, Cenco plans to construct roughly 200 systems domestically over the next seven years.

In exchange for licensing their technology, GETH will receive 5.5% of gross product sales, reduced to 3% in New Mexico, Arizona, Nevada, Utah, and Mexico.
